Cresnet® Distribution Block
Provides a convenient method for terminating multiple Cresnet cables in an equipment cabinet, closet, or beneath a table.
The CNTBLOCK is a parallel distribution block designed to facilitate the termination of multiple Cresnet® cables in an equipment cabinet, closet, or beneath a table. Eight 4-pin connectors are provided, grouped in two sets of four. Power can be isolated between the two sets by removing an internal jumper. Diagnostic LEDs indicate the presence of network power and data. The CNTBLOCK includes integral mounting flanges to allow for attachment to any suitable flat surface.
